Record & Experience
Jhon Elin Orobio Siniestra brings a record of 17-0-0 across 17 professional bouts (100% win rate).Steve Claggett enters with 49-8-2 from 59 fights (83% win rate).
Steve Claggett has the experience edge with 59 bouts compared to 17 — that's 42 more fights under the bright lights, which can matter in championship rounds when fatigue sets in and composure is tested.
Jhon Elin Orobio Siniestra remains undefeated at 17-0 — an unblemished record that adds psychological pressure on Steve Claggett to be the one to hand them their first loss.
Age & Career Stage
At 23, Jhon Elin Orobio Siniestra is 14 years younger than Steve Claggett (37). Youth can translate to speed, recovery, and a longer runway — but Claggett's experience and ring IQ shouldn't be underestimated.
